Our Services

Structural Engineering: • Concrete foundation design• Steel structure design (CISC/AISC)• Concrete structure design• Wood design• Aluminum design

Structural Analysis: • Structural dynamics (floors, bridges, towers,

architectural features) • FEA (Finite Element Analysis)

Prototype Design & Testing: • Testing of structural/mechanical prototypes,

including model & full scale testing

Construction Documents: • Full design documents for a variety of projects

Sustainability: • LEED AP Accreditation & member of Canadian

Green Building Council (CaGBC)

Breukelman Design Inc. is an innovative Engineering & Design firm located in Owen Sound, Ontario, Canada. Combining global experience with local expertise, Breukelman Design seeks to offer solutions to engineering and design problems that are both efficient and practical. With the beginnings of a multidisciplinary design team, Breukelman Design Inc. seeks to offer its clients a range of services for the building industry.

Our Business Areas

• Building structural design (Commercial, Agricultural, & Residential)

• Solar tracker design

• Structural analysis of existing structures to determine their capability of handling additional loads, such as solar panels, or increased loading.

• Building reinforcement or repair solutions

• Site topographical Surveys for planning and construction

• Building structural design

Company Owned Tools:

Autodesk AutoCAD (general purpose CAD)

Graphisoft Archicad (3D Architectural BIM software)

Artlantis Renderer (3D Photorealistic Rendering)

Autodesk Inventor (mechanical CAD)

SAP2000 (structural analysis, FEA, modal analysis & optimization)

MathCAD (advanced mathematics/engineering analysis software)

Adobe Acrobat, Photoshop, IllustratorMicrosoft Office ApplicationsApple iWork Applications

Theodolite (Site surveys for the creation of site plans and 3D meshes)

Various Dial Indicators & Gauges (Load verification, deflection measurement, and other measurements to test and approve various structural designs)

Curriculum VitaeBrian Breukelman, P.Eng.

832 4th Avenue East,Owen Sound, ON Canada N4K 2N7

[email protected]

Professional

Registered Professional Engineer in the Province of OntarioCanadian Green Building Council, LEED APIntern Engineer in the State of New YorkChair, Georgian Bay Chapter of Professional Engineers of Ontario

Experience

Current President, Breukelman Design Inc., Owen Sound, ON President, Breukelman Build Inc., Owen Sound, ON Consultant, CPP, Inc., Fort Collins, CO, USA

2006 - 2009 Principal, CPP, Inc., Fort Collins, CO, USA Notable projects: Aloha Stadium, Honolulu, HI Pentominium Tower, Dubai, UAE Palazzo Condo Hotel, Las Vegas, NV Hoover Dam Bridge, AZ/NV Grand Avenue Project, Los Angeles, CA Dubai International Financial Center, Dubai, UAE Monterrey Stadium, Monterrey, Mexico Solyndra PV testing, Fremont, CA

2004 – 2006 President, Breukelman Design Inc., Guelph, ON

Page 5: BREUKELMAN designbreukelmandesign.com/120614 Corporate Capability.pdf2003 ENR’s 25 Newsmakers of the Year - McGraw-Hill Construction Award 2002 Canadian Consulting Engineering Awards,

2000 - 2004 General Manager & Principal, Motioneering Inc. (founding partner)/RWDI Group, Guelph, ON Responsible for management, marketing and technical direction.

Notable projects: Taipei 101, Taiwan Bloomberg Building, New York City, NY Dublin Spire, Ireland Sakhalin Island Drilling Rig, Russia Pearson Airport Control Tower, Toronto Comcast Center, Philadelphia, PA

1994 - 2000 Technical Director - Damping Systems & Structural Monitoring, Rowan Williams Davies & Irwin Inc. (RWDI), Guelph, ON

Notable projects: Trump World Tower, New York City, NY Park Tower, Chicago, IL Boeing Delta IV Ground Winds Nina Tower (540 m version), Hong Kong Shanghai Stadium, Shanghai, PRC Pusan Dome, Pusan, South Korea Sony Berlin, Berlin, Germany Random House, New York City, NY One Wall Centre, Vancouver, BC Petronas Towers Skybridge, Kuala Lumpur, Malaysia

1991 - 1994 M.E.Sc. Structural Engineering, University of Western Ontario, London, ON

Advisor: Dr. Nick Isyumov Topic: Improved Estimates of Structural Damping from Wind Induced Vibrations

1992 - 1993 Sole Proprietor - Breukelman Design/Build, London, ON

1987 - 1991 B.E.Sc. in Civil Engineering, University of Western Ontario, London, ON

Awards

2003 ENR’s 25 Newsmakers of the Year - McGraw-Hill Construction Award2002 Canadian Consulting Engineering Awards, Award of Excellence: One Wall Centre, Vancouver1991 Dr. James A. Vance Gold Medal, University of Western Ontario1991 Civil Engineering Achievement Award, University of Western Ontario1989 Frederick Weijerman Memorial Award, University of Western Ontario

Publications

Breukelman, B., (2004) Challenging Vibration in Engineered Structures, North American Steel Construction Conference, Long Beach, CA

Myslimaj, B., , S. Gamble, D. Chin-Quee, A. Davies, B. Breukelman, (2003) Base isolationtechnologies for seismic protection of museum artifacts, IAMFA Annual Conference in San Francisco, CA

Haskett, T., B.Breukelman, J. Robinson, J. Kottelenberg, (2003) Tuned Mass Dampers underExcessive Structural Excitation, Extreme Loading Conference, Toronto, ON

Jamal, Ir. Mohamad A., B. Breukelman, (2003) Petronas Towers: Skybridge Engineering,Construction and Monitoring, ASCE Structures Congress, Seattle, WA

Breukelman, B., S. Gamble, J. Kottelenberg, T. Haskett, (2002) Footbridge DampingSystems: A Case Study, Footbridge 2002 Conference, Paris, France

Breukelman, B., T. Haskett, S. Gamble, P. Irwin, (2001) Analysis and Model Techniques forDetermining Dynamic Behaviour of Civil Structures with Various Damping Systems, 6thWorld Congress of the Council on Tall Buildings and Urban Habitat, Melbourne, Australia.

Irwin, P., B. Breukelman, (2001) Recent Applications of Damping Systems for WindResponse, 6th World Congress of the Council on Tall Buildings and Urban Habitat,Melbourne, Australia.

Stefanos, C., B. Scanlon, B. Breukelman, (2000) Design of structure and Damping Systemto Control Motions of the Park Tower, Chicago, 2000 Structures Congress, Philadelphia, PA

Breukelman, B., P. Irwin, M. Sacks, (2000) Application of Water Column Dampers toControl Motions of the Wall Centre, Vancouver, 2000 Structures Congress, Philadelphia, PA

Irwin, P.A., B.Breukelman, C.Williams, M.Hunter, (1998) Shaping and Orienting TallBuildings for Wind, 1st World Structures Congress, San Francisco, CA.

Breukelman, B., P.A.Irwin, S.Gamble, G.Stone, (1998) The Practical Application ofVibration Absorbers in Controlling Wind Serviceability and Fatigue Problems, 1st WorldStructures Congress, San Francisco, CA.

Isyumov, N., B.Breukelman, A.A.Fediw, P.Montpellier, (1995) Influence of a TunedSloshing Water Damper on the Wind-Induced Response of a Tall Office Tower, ASCEStructures Congress XIII, Boston, MA.

Breukelman, B., (1994), Improved Estimates of Structural Damping From Wind InducedVibrations, M.E.Sc. Thesis, University of Western Ontario.

Breukelman, B., N.Isyumov, (1993), Estimates of Damping and Stiffness for Tall Buildings,7th U.S. National Conference on Wind Engineering, Los Angeles, CA.

Fediw, A.A., B.Breukelman, D.P.Morrish, N.Isyumov, (1993), Effectiveness of a TunedSloshing Water Damper to Reduce the Wind-Induced Response of Tall Buildings, 7th U.S.National Conference on Wind Engineering, Los Angeles, CA.

Fediw, A.A., N.Isyumov, D.P.Morrish, B.Breukelman, (1992), Dynamic Behaviour of a TallReinforced Concrete Building, ASCE Structures Congress X, San Antonio, TX.
